Publisher’s Synopsis:
Kendra Kellog may have found her sister, but she’s still miles away from bringing down the evil mages targeting her family. Max de La Vega is exactly what she doesn’t need at this moment in time—strong, smart and the very definition of alpha.
The next in line to run his jaguar jamboree, Max is used to getting what he wants. Right now, he wants Kendra. More than that, he realizes she needs him—and he’ll do whatever it takes to guarantee her safety.
With evil forces out to siphon her magick, Kendra can’t afford to keep pushing Max away. And for once, Max’s cat and his man are in total agreement: Kendra is his to protect.
Point of view:
3rd. Alternating perspectives. Sometimes the point of view changes mid-paragraph, but Tanya Eby’s narration helps immensely with this.
Rellim’s Thoughts:
First, a note about the cover – Max is black. This series was re-issued with new covers in 2017. I’m disappointed that Carina Press opted to put a white model on the cover. Since the original cover AND the cover of Trinity features a black model, we know it’s possible.
Revelation is the second book in the de La Vega Cats series. These are not standalones. While each book has a complete relationship story there is also a series arc and these should be read in order.
I enjoyed this much more than the first book, Trinity. The relationship angst isn’t repetitive and a lot more time is devoted to learning more about how Max’s pack functions, Kendra’s magick, and the threats faced by the shifter world.
Note: After listening to the next book, Beneath the Skin – it’s obvious that some of the story line about mages/magick continues in some other books. Unfortunately, I didn’t check Dane’s website for a reading order and missed that Heart of Darkness and Chaos Burning (from her Bound By Magick series) chronologically take place between Revelation & Beneath the Skin.
Narration:
I really enjoyed Tanya Eby’s narration here. There are a lot of characters and she does a good job of giving them all unique voices/sounds.
About the author:
The story goes like this: While on pregnancy bed rest, Lauren Dane had plenty of down time so her husband took her comments about “giving that writing thing a serious go” to heart and brought home a secondhand laptop. She wrote her first book on it before it gave up the ghost. Even better, she sold that book and never looked back.
